Spontaneous Ascending Aorta Hemorrhage (SAAH) is a rare but potentially life-threatening medical condition. In simple terms, it involves bleeding within the ascending aorta, which is a major blood vessel that carries oxygen-rich blood from the heart to the rest of the body. Types of Spontaneous Ascending Aorta Hemorrhage:
SAAH can be categorized into two main types:
- Intramural Hematoma: This occurs when blood accumulates within the layers of the aortic wall without an obvious tear or rupture.
- Aortic Dissection: This is when a tear or separation develops within the layers of the aortic wall, causing blood to flow into the space between these layers.
Common Causes of Spontaneous Ascending Aorta Hemorrhage:
- Hypertension (High Blood Pressure): Persistent high blood pressure can weaken the aortic wall, making it more prone to bleeding.
- Atherosclerosis: The buildup of fatty deposits in the arteries can damage the aorta.
- Trauma: Severe injuries, such as car accidents, can lead to aortic tears.
- Connective Tissue Disorders: Conditions like Marfan syndrome or Ehlers-Danlos syndrome can weaken the aorta.
- Aging: The natural aging process can make the aorta less elastic and more susceptible to rupture.
- Pregnancy: The increased blood flow and pressure during pregnancy can strain the aorta.
- Smoking: Tobacco use can contribute to atherosclerosis and increase the risk of SAAH.
- Cocaine Use: Stimulant drugs like cocaine can raise blood pressure and damage the aorta.
- Genetic Factors: Family history of aortic disorders may play a role.
- Bicuspid Aortic Valve: A congenital heart defect that can lead to aortic problems.
- Infections: Certain infections can weaken the aortic wall.
- Medications: Some medications may increase the risk of aortic bleeding.
- Cystic Medial Necrosis: A rare condition where the aortic wall deteriorates.
- Inflammatory Diseases: Conditions like giant cell arteritis can affect the aorta.
- Aortic Aneurysm: A bulging or weakened area in the aorta can rupture.
- Coarctation of the Aorta: A narrowing of the aorta can cause stress on the vessel.
- Traumatic Injuries: Falls or accidents can lead to aortic tears.
- Weightlifting: Intense physical activity can elevate blood pressure and strain the aorta.
- Illicit Drug Use: Some recreational drugs can harm the aortic wall.
- Emotional Stress: Severe emotional stress can temporarily increase blood pressure and strain the aorta.
Common Symptoms of Spontaneous Ascending Aorta Hemorrhage:
- Sudden, severe chest pain that may radiate to the back or between the shoulder blades.
- Shortness of breath or difficulty breathing.
- Rapid or irregular heartbeat.
- Excessive sweating.
- Nausea or vomiting.
- Weakness or fatigue.
- Loss of consciousness or fainting.
- Cold and clammy skin.
- Swelling in the neck or upper body.
- Hoarseness or difficulty speaking.
- Dizziness or lightheadedness.
- Low blood pressure.
- Anxiety or restlessness.
- Confusion or disorientation.
- Sharp, tearing, or ripping chest pain.
- Pain in the abdomen or lower back.
- Pallor (pale skin).
- Reduced or absent pulse in the limbs.
- Paralysis or weakness in the limbs.
- Difficulty swallowing.
Common Diagnostic Tests for Spontaneous Ascending Aorta Hemorrhage:
- CT Scan: A computerized tomography scan can provide detailed images of the aorta to identify bleeding or tears.
- MRI: Magnetic resonance imaging can offer additional information about the aorta’s condition.
- Echocardiogram: This ultrasound test can show the aorta’s size and any abnormalities.
- Angiography: A special dye is injected into the bloodstream to visualize the aorta on X-ray.
- Blood Tests: Checking for signs of internal bleeding or other related issues.
- Electrocardiogram (ECG or EKG): To monitor the heart’s electrical activity.
- Aortic Ultrasound: Using sound waves to examine the aorta.
- Aortic Angiogram: Dye is injected directly into the aorta to assess its condition.
- Transesophageal Echocardiogram (TEE): A probe is inserted through the throat to obtain clearer images of the aorta.
- Chest X-ray: To look for abnormal aortic shapes or signs of hemorrhage.
- Blood Pressure Monitoring: Frequent measurements to detect sudden drops.
- Pulse Examination: Checking for unequal or weak pulses in the limbs.
- D-Dimer Test: Assessing blood clotting factors, which can indicate aortic damage.
- Cardiac Enzyme Tests: To rule out a heart attack as the cause of symptoms.
- Hemoglobin and Hematocrit Levels: To identify anemia from bleeding.
- Arterial Blood Gas Analysis: Evaluating blood oxygen and carbon dioxide levels.
- Chest CT Angiography: A more detailed CT scan of the chest to assess the aorta.
- Aortic Function Tests: Measuring the aorta’s ability to expand and contract.
- Serum Creatinine Levels: To assess kidney function, as kidney damage can occur.
- Lumbar Puncture: Sometimes performed to exclude other causes of symptoms.

Common Surgical Procedures for Spontaneous Ascending Aorta Hemorrhage:
- Aortic Aneurysm Repair: Surgery to replace or repair an enlarged aortic section.
- Aortic Root Replacement: Replacing the base of the aorta near the heart.
- Aortic Valve Repair or Replacement: Treating issues with the aortic valve.
- Endovascular Stent Grafting: Minimally invasive procedure to seal the aortic tear.
- Ascending Aorta Replacement: Surgical removal of the damaged aorta segment.
- Bentall Procedure: Replacing the aortic root, valve, and ascending aorta.
- David Procedure: Aortic valve-sparing surgery to treat aortic root issues.
- Hemiarch Replacement: Replacing the arch of the aorta.
- Total Arch Replacement: Replacing the entire aortic arch.
- Descending Thoracic Aorta Repair: Surgery to address issues in the descending portion of the aorta.
